The Assignment
The Quality Expert Lead role in Assistance Services champions quality engineering, security, and CI/CD best practices across multiple agile development teams, adopting an end-to-end (E2E) mindset.
Responsible for defining and implementing scalable quality strategies, ensuring automated testing and security checks are embedded into the delivery pipeline, and fostering a culture of continuous improvement and a quality-first mindset across the Assistance Services Delivery organization.
The Quality Engineering Lead role in Assistance Services is more of a technical role than a process-oriented one, even though processes are a part of it.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op and drive a quality strategy that aligns with business goals and delivery timelines, incorporating security as a key quality attribute.
- Define quality metrics (e.g., defect rates, test coverage, MTTR) and reporting across teams.
- Establish consistent QA processes across all teams while supporting team autonomy and promoting secure development practices.
- Collaborate with DevOps teams to integrate automated testing and security validations in CI/CD pipelines (unit, integration, and E2E).
- Define and enforce standards for pipeline gates, test coverage, quality, and security thresholds.
- Ensure fast feedback loops through optimized and parallelized test execution, including security checks
- Act as a cross-team QE leader, mentoring engineers on testing and secure coding best practices.
- Collaborate with Product Owners and Developers to ensure testability, observability, and security in solutions.
- Lead quality planning and risk assessment in release cycles, factoring in potential security impacts.
- Guide the design and maintenance of robust automated testing frameworks, with built-in support for security testing.
- Evaluate and adopt tools for static analysis, security scanning, and performance testing as part of CI/CD.
- Foster a shift-left testing mindset, emphasizing early testing, prevention, and secure development.
- Facilitate activities focused on improving test effectiveness, pipeline reliability, and vulnerability detection.
- Stay up to date with industry trends in quality engineering, CI/CD, security, and DevOps
- Drive the adoption of AI-driven quality assurance practices to enhance test efficiency, security analysis, and defect prediction.
- Promote the exploration and responsible integration of AI/ML tools to automate repetitive testing, security scanning, and quality analysis tasks.
- Foster a mindset of innovation and experimentation with AI across quality engineering, security, and CI/CD disciplines.
